About Shiyong Li

Shiyong Li is a scholar working on Developmental Neuroscience, Critical Care and Intensive Care Medicine and Anesthesiology and Pain Medicine, having authored 77 papers that have together received 1.6k indexed citations. Recurring topics across this work include Intensive Care Unit Cognitive Disorders (28 papers), Anesthesia and Neurotoxicity Research (26 papers) and Neuroinflammation and Neurodegeneration Mechanisms (9 papers). The work is most often cited by research in Developmental Neuroscience (393 citations), Critical Care and Intensive Care Medicine (435 citations) and Neurology (324 citations). Shiyong Li has collaborated with scholars based in China, South Korea and Japan. Frequent co-authors include Ailin Luo, Yilin Zhao, Zhiqiang Zhou, Huicong Kang, Xu Zhao, Xiaole Tang, Rao Sun, Biyun Zhou, Gaofeng Zhan and Yue Wang. Their work appears in journals such as Brain Research, Biochemical and Biophysical Research Communications and Neuroscience.
